Prime Minister Sheikh Hasina yesterday visited versatile writer and poet Syed Shamsul Haque at the United Hospital at Gulshan in the capital. “The premier went to the hospital at about 4.15 pm and spent around 40 minutes beside the octogenarian poet who is undergoing treatment at the hospital for lung cancer,” PM’s Press Secretary Ihsanul Karim told BSS.
He said the prime minister told Syed Haque that she would take all responsibilities for his treatment. At one stage of talking with Sheikh Hasina, the poet became emotional, Karim added.
Sheikh Hasina also talked to the attending doctors and wished early recovery of the poet. The poet’s wife Dr Anwara Syed Haque, son Ditiya Syed Haque and PM’s Special Assistant Mahbubul Hoque Shakil were present on the occasion, among others.
Syed Haque returned home on Sept 2 after four months of medical treatment at Royal Marsden Hospital in London.
